Baždarević satisfied after the first Training of the Dragons

Published: May 27, 2016
Share
SHARE

13313742_1191253467592274_217893574_oThe Dragons had their first training last night in St. Gallen. Coach Baždarević and the coaching staff have the following players at disposal: Begović, Pirić, Karačić, Vranješ, Spahić, Zukanović, Cocalić, Šunjić, Memišević, Bešić, Pjanić, Hadžić, Grahovac, Medunjanin, Duljević, Višća, Hajrović, Džeko, Bajić and Hodžić.

“The boys did very well, they were serious and engaged,” said Baždarević after the training and added: “They did everything we asked them to do very well and we have no complaints. This was the first training and I can truly just say the words of praise for all of them.”

Sanjin Prcić attended the training with right knee injury. Therefore, he was not able to do more than just light exercises. The coach will not be counting on him because after the examinations and consultations with Dr. Karabeg and the Italian team Prcić was recommended to do diagnostics and physical therapy.

Two trainings are scheduled for today, one at 10 a.m. and the other one at 6 p.m., just like last night. Some BiH fans watched the training and then took advantage of the opportunity and took pictures with BiH national team players.
